Historical & Cultural Background

Kemarie is a modern name that appears to have originated in the United States. It combines elements from various cultures, reflecting a trend in contemporary naming practices. The name may also have roots in African languages, where similar-sounding names often carry significant meanings. Its usage is relatively recent, aligning with the rise of unique and blended names in the late 20th and early 21st centuries.

U.S. Historical Usage

The name Kemarie was first seen in the United States in 2008. Kemarie has ranked as high as #1354 nationally, which occurred in 2013, and has been most popular in . In the past 5 years the name Kemarie has been trending up compared to the previous 5 years.
